Adobe Illustrator Basics
Unlock your creative potential with this introductory Adobe Illustrator course designed for beginners, starting with the basics of workspace set up, essential tools and foundational techniques to create professional-quality vector graphics. Students can except to gain confidence in navigating this dense program as we experiment with in class and home work assignments to create patterns, logos, and various other vector based creations. Whether you're an aspiring graphic designer, artist, or simply curious about digital illustration, this course provides a solid foundation in Illustrator’s interface, tools, and workflow.
Each session will cover core concepts such as working with shapes, using the Pen Tool, manipulating color and type, and creating custom graphics. By the end of the course, students will complete a small design project that demonstrates your newly acquired skills and creative vision.
